Teaching tips for Children's Day

  • 1Encourage students to share their experiences of Children's Day celebrations in their local communities.
  • 2Discuss the role of Nehru in advocating for children's rights and how it impacts their lives today.
  • 3Organize a debate on the importance of education and well-being for children in India.
  • 4Incorporate stories of local heroes who have worked for children's rights in Maharashtra.

Board exam relevance

Questions may include short answer questions about the significance of Children's Day and its historical context, as well as source-based questions related to children's rights in India.
